Xterra Treadmill If you're looking to get into the sport of running, you should consider this treadmill from Xterra. The brand is known for its affordable, durable machines. They can be purchased at Costco or online. The TRX3500 is equipped with a powerful motor capable of reaching speeds of up to 12 miles per hour. The sturdy and heavy-gauge steel frame is durable and is equipped with XTRASoft deck cushioning technology as well as an oversized 20” x 60” exercise surface. This model also features an incredibly powerful power incline that can go from 0 to 12 percent to increase calorie burning and muscles toning benefits. A large 7.5” multi-color backlit LCD displays your workout feedback including your program's profile, time, speed, distance, pace, calories, incline, and heart rate. It has 30 pre-programmed workouts, and room for two custom ones. There are also a number of useful features, like the speed and incline buttons on the console. This Xterra Treadmill is backed by a lifetime motor and frame warranty and comes with 2 years of parts warranty and one year of labor in-home. It's a great investment for your fitness. Other useful features include speakers built in, a reading shelf, and accessory holders for keeping your belongings close at hand. Additionally its built-in carriage design lets you fold the deck at the push of a button, while the Lift Assist and Safe Drop features ensure added security when lifting or lowering. 2.
